Popis: Renewable energy (RE), frequently referred to as clean energy, comes from natural processes or sources that are continuously being replenished, such as solar energy, wind energy, biomass and, so on. These sources are limitless unlike fossil fuels, Therefore they can be served as the best alternative to it. In the present paper, an attempt was made to study how the Bioethanol is produced from various plant organic materials, collectively known as Biomass with the help of the Fermentation process. In fermentation, microorganisms such as yeast and bacteria metabolize plant sugars and produce ethanol. Basically, any plants that are composed largely of sugars can be used for bioethanol production. Bioethanol is a high Octane fuel which upon blending with gasoline oxygenates fuel mixture and helps it in burning thoroughly, as consequence, reducing carbon monoxide and other smog-causing emissions. It reduces greenhouse gas emissions as biofuels are primarily derived from crops that absorb carbon dioxide. Hence, it is more environmentally friendly than fossil fuels.
